Thyroid cancer, particularly papillary thyroid cancer, is often slow-growing and may never pose a significant risk to health. Despite this, many patients with low-risk cancers were historically subjected to aggressive treatments like total thyroidectomy, radioactive iodine therapy (RAI), and lifelong hormone replacement.

“I’ve seen firsthand how aggressive treatments, although lifesaving for high-risk cases, have been unnecessarily applied to patients with low-risk cancers,” explains Dr. Sandeep Nayak. “These patients can experience complications such as voice changes, low calcium levels, and dependence on medication, all of which could have been avoided with more personalized care.”

Today, with better imaging technology and a more nuanced understanding of thyroid cancer, doctors can now differentiate between high-risk and low-risk cases and adjust treatment plans accordingly. This evolution in care has led to active surveillance becoming a preferred approach for many low-risk patients. Instead of immediate surgery, these patients are monitored regularly through ultrasounds and check-ups to ensure the cancer is not growing or spreading.

The key focus in modern thyroid cancer care is personalized treatment. For low-risk cases, lobectomy—the removal of only the affected lobe of the thyroid—has replaced total thyroidectomy in many cases. This approach reduces complications and eliminates the need for lifelong thyroid hormone replacement therapy.

“When a patient is diagnosed with low-risk thyroid cancer, the first question should always be, ‘Do we really need to remove the entire thyroid?’” Dr. Nayak says. “If the cancer is confined to one lobe and is small enough, removing just that lobe is often enough to eliminate the cancer and prevent recurrence.”

Moreover, radioactive iodine therapy (RAI), once considered routine, is now often avoided for low-risk cancers. “We’ve found that for many low-risk thyroid cancers, RAI is unnecessary,” Dr. Nayak explains. “There are far fewer side effects and complications when we skip this treatment, especially for patients whose cancer isn’t aggressive.”

Minimizing treatment isn’t about doing less—it’s about providing the right treatment at the right time. Dr. Nayak’s approach focuses on enhancing patient well-being while avoiding unnecessary risks.

“Each treatment option comes with risks, and while surgery and RAI are highly effective, they aren’t always necessary,” Dr. Nayak explains. “When we minimize treatment for low-risk cancers, we’re helping patients maintain a better quality of life with fewer disruptions to their daily routine.”

Avoiding unnecessary risks is crucial. Surgical procedures, like total thyroidectomy, and treatments like RAI can have significant risks. By tailoring treatments, unnecessary interventions can be avoided, reducing the likelihood of complications.

Improved well-being is another outcome. Over-treatment can take a toll on patients physically, emotionally, and financially. Minimizing treatments helps patients avoid long recovery periods and maintain a better overall quality of life.

Empowering patients is central to this approach. A personalized treatment strategy allows patients to be more involved in the decision-making process, giving them more control over their treatment journey.

If you’ve been diagnosed with thyroid cancer, it’s important to have an open conversation with your doctor about treatment options. Dr. Nayak encourages patients to ask questions that help clarify their path forward—questions like what type of thyroid cancer they have, what their individual risk level is, whether active surveillance could be considered instead of immediate surgery, whether a lobectomy might be sufficient instead of removing the entire thyroid, and if radioactive iodine therapy is truly necessary in their specific case. “Every patient’s situation is unique,” Dr. Nayak stresses. “It’s crucial that we take the time to assess each case and provide the best care possible, tailored to the individual needs of the patient.”
